Group therapy is a type of psychotherapy that consists of a psychologist, therapist, or certified addiction professional experienced in group therapy who directs a therapy session with a group of clients who are typically struggling with similar troubles. Group therapy in Grafton can take place in a treatment facility, a church, or similar place where this type of meeting can occur without distraction. Group therapy is commonly a very important aspect of substance treatment.
If a person is in treatment for substance abuse and addiction, group therapy and individual therapy, when combined, can provide recovery in various ways. Group therapy can help an individual in treatment feel like they are not alone with their problems, frustrations, challenges, etc. Group therapy can help people overcome social barriers and anxiety as well, considering that it can take a lot for the person to open up about personal problems to people they really don't know very well. Once the social awkwardness has gone away, individuals in group therapy acquire clarity and camaraderie with people who are facing similar issues. And additionally, they can share in each other's progress and help each other make the positive changes they must make to recover by being involved in a strong support system.
